Job Overview
We are seeking an experienced Data Entry and Pharmacy Coordinator to join our team in a remote work capacity. As a Data Entry and Pharmacy Coordinator, you will be responsible for helping the prescriber assessment process, reviewing and organizing Prescriber Evaluation Referral Forms (PERF), gathering inner and outside prescribing data, and coordinating prescriber and affected person mailings within unique time frames. You will also create and allow the release of COMPASS and RHM communications, generate ad hoc reviews for the prescriber assessment crew, and assist in displays to the Integrity and Patient Safety teams.
Key Responsibilities
- Research and analyze managed substance orders placed manually at the shop stage to determine if the orders are suspicious based on ordering patterns and circumstances, and take suitable actions to educate the person on proper ordering approaches
- Generate reports and provide data to DEA dealers on shops dispensing patterns, and prescriber or patient profiles within a 48-hour window
- Build ad hoc queries to pull data outside of regular reporting requirements
- Maintain up-to-date knowledge about issues such as managed substance ordering approaches, GFD policies, and DEA licensing requirements
- Assist shops and field supervision with questions via email and contact on various associated topics
- Assist analysts in growing and reviewing shop audits for managed substance losses
- Collaborate with Pharmacy Managers and Supervisors to ensure that losses are reported within the required time frame and with 100% accuracy
- Manage prescriber price ticket decision system, validate and update prescriber data, and collaborate with Pharmacists to ensure that any prescription blocking is legitimate
- Research and analyze requests for increases to managed substance allocations, make informed decisions based on collaboration with Pharmacy Managers, Supervisors, and item vendors, and mitigate risk to the organization by ensuring that due diligence is completed and documented
Essential Qualifications
To be successful in this role, you will need to have a High School Diploma/GED and at least three years of experience as a pharmacy technician. You will also need to have required certification in Certified Pharmacy Technician as granted by PTCB, experience with prescriber licensing requirements (NPI, DEA, and state licenses), intermediate-level skills in Microsoft Office (Excel, Word, and PowerPoint), experience with querying databases, and experience with reading and reporting data to identify problems, trends, or exceptions to drive the development of outcomes and locate solutions.
